Asp.net - Grid View - View State For Nested Controls?

Jul 14, 2010

I have a grid view with a nested text box in it.I would like to turn view state off but the fact of the matter is when data is posted,the text boxes inside the gridview aren't available (there are no rows in the gridview on postback). Control's information is not stored in the View State (for things like selected value and .text etc.):Control state,introduced in ASP.NET version 2.0, is similar to view state but functionally independent of view state.However,control state cannot be disabled. Control state is designed for storing a control's essential data (such as a pager control's page number) that must be available on postback to enable the control to function even when view state has been disabled. Source: http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/1whwt1k7.aspx
